How much do part time healthcare human resource j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time healthcare human resource in the United States is $44,245.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37,500.00 and $48,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Part Time Healthcare Human Resource vs Part Time Healthcare Recruiter?

AspectPart Time Healthcare Human ResourcePart Time Healthcare Recruiter
CredentialsHR certifications, healthcare knowledgeRecruitment certifications, healthcare industry familiarity
Work EnvironmentHR departments, administrative officesRecruitment agencies, healthcare facilities
Employer & Industry UsageHospitals, clinics, healthcare organizationsHealthcare staffing agencies, hospitals
Primary FocusEmployee relations, compliance, HR policiesCandidate sourcing, interviewing, hiring

While both roles operate within the healthcare industry and require some knowledge of healthcare regulations, Part Time Healthcare Human Resources focuses on managing employee relations and HR policies, whereas Part Time Healthcare Recruiters specialize in sourcing and hiring healthcare professionals.

Position Summary

The Part-Time Human Resources Manager is responsible for overseeing all human resources functions for The Grove Rehab Facility. This position partners with facility leadership to recruit, retain, and support a high-performing workforce while ensuring compliance with federal, state, and local employment laws, as well as healthcare industry regulations. The HR Manager serves as a trusted resource for employees and managers, fostering a positive workplace culture focused on quality resident care, teamwork, and employee engagement.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ities
  • Manage all aspects of employee recruitment, interviewing, hiring, and onboarding.
  • Coordinate new employee orientation and ensure completion of required employment documentation.
  • Maintain employee personnel files and HR records in compliance with regulatory requirements.
  • Administer employee benefits enrollment, changes, and employee communications.
  • Process employee status changes and coordinate with payroll.
  • Advise supervisors on employee relations, performance management, coaching, corrective action, and conflict resolution.
  • Assist department managers with performance evaluations and employee development.
  • Coordinate employee recognition, engagement, and retention initiatives.
  • Manage workers' compensation claims, unemployment claims, and return-to-work processes.
  • Monitor employee licensure, certifications, and required training to ensure regulatory compliance.
  • Support survey readiness by maintaining HR documentation required by state and federal agencies.
  • Maintain confidentiality of employee information and sensitive organizational matters.
  • Develop and update HR policies and procedures as needed.
  • Prepare HR reports and workforce metrics for facility leadership.
  • Participate in leadership meetings and provide guidance on workforce planning and staffing.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.
